I really enjoyed my trip to Chimichanga's for 2 reasons - the company I was with and their made to order guacamole! It took every ounce of self restraint in me to not eat it by the spoonful. It was creamy, zesty and had the right amount of heat. I could have just ordered that as my meal.
Other than that, everything was just OK - it tasted great, but nothing to write home about. I ordered the shrimp burrito. The portions are big but the shrimp was a tad dry and the shrimp to burrito ratio was on the low side. The service was also slow, and there were a few times we'd ask our waiter for something (water, the bill) and we saw him serving another table afterwards and they would get their items before us. This became more annoying as we were waiting for the check and were ready to go.
